This restaurant restored my faith in humanity. After walking out of two restaurants because of terrible service we found this restaurant where the staff were fantastic. Wonderful service, fantastic local beer (made by the gardians) smashing wine and the food was great. Oeuf coquette and tarte aux legumes were our meals. They were so very enjoyable.

When we were looking for a place to have lunch I had already given up to find a restaurant where the vegetarian option would be something different than chèvre salad - but I was mistaken. At La Bohème I was happily surprised by their specialty - Cocotte eggs - which came with a fresh and tasty green salad and a small baguette. We liked it so much that we came back the next two days until we had to leave the city.This place has our warm recommendations!

As 4 student girls we're looking for something tasty and not too expensive. So we found La boheme on a beautiful place, behind the Saintes Maries's church. It's managed by two wonderful women, cool, welcoming and very nice, who serve us cheerfully. The restaurant is incredibly decorated, coloured, very cosy ! we were charmed by the atmosphere. Moreover, the dishes proposed are fresh and accessible. We tried two salads (very generous) and two of us tried the baked eggs (several flavours)! served with salad. Each one served with a homemade little bread. We have also tasted a lemon meringue pie (amazing)! and coffee with gourmet dessert (for the food lovers !). It was perfect, I deeply recommend it ! The place has surely a nice position and looks cozy but it is also a good rip off for tourists. We ordered a "breakfast formula", asking for a tea instead of the coffee stated in the breakfast offer. The waitress (or owner)? agreed. We got the breakfast and the tea. We were then charged 1.90€ extra. We inquired why and the answer was the offer applies to a coffee and the bread marmalade and not for tea. Great. Why didn't say that from the beginning? So, we basically paid for a coffee that we did not get plus paying for the tea. The said formula contains 2 pieces of bread (or 2 mini croissants) and 3 sealed mini pots of marmalade a coffee. The croissants are too small to be able to take all the marmalade, so one basically pays also for a marmalade that one cannot eat and it is returned to the owners of the café who can happily offer them and charge them to others. One can find nicer places with people with better mood than the 2 ladies owning this place.

Beware of this apparently pleasant place.The prices are higher than other available offers and the owner, behing her fake smile, is really just looking for a way to extract the highest possible sum from you. I was charged a full "breakfast menu" -- 6 euros-! for two tiny samples of baguette bread and some butter (the same is for sale at 50 meters away in a nice bakery.) Furthermore, when we asked for explanations aout this rate, she claims "its your own fault, you dont know how to order". This because I "said just bread please" while my boyfriend dared to say the word breakfast (seemingly thats enough to get you charged for it)! The customer is, of course, never right in this establishment and plus gets an arrogant and rude treatment. Stay away or anything you say in there can and will be used against you.
